Benefits of Orthopedic Shoes for Nurses:

  1. All-Day Comfort: Orthopedic shoes provide cushioning and support to prevent fatigue and discomfort during extended shifts.
  2. Arch and Heel Support: Designed with arch and heel support, these shoes promote proper alignment and reduce strain on the feet and lower back.
  3. Durable Construction: With durable materials and quality construction, orthopedic shoes withstand the demands of the healthcare environment.

Pain Points Addressed:

  1. Long Hours on Feet: Nurses appreciate the comfort and support of orthopedic shoes, allowing them to focus on patient care without foot pain.
  2. Wide Toe Box: Orthopedic shoes with a wide toe box accommodate swelling and provide ample room for toes, enhancing comfort during long shifts.
  3. Plantar Fasciitis Prevention: The supportive design of orthopedic shoes helps prevent conditions like plantar fasciitis, common among healthcare professionals.
